Your Manali tour won’t be complete if you didn’t take some time out for the Manali Wildlife Sanctuary. Situated within a walking distance of the main town, the Manali Wildlife Sanctuary is the most impressive wildlife sanctuary that not only entices wildlife enthusiasts and nature admirers but also receives a huge crowd of adventure buffs and fun-loving souls every year.

Established in the year 1954, the Manali Wildlife Sanctuary is a hidden gem in this hill station that has been catching the attention of people due to its breathtaking scenic beauty, which is a sight to behold.

Flora of Manali Wildlife Sanctuary

The flora of the Manali Wildlife Sanctuary is rich in nature and it has dense forests of oak and conifer trees that are dominant in this region. Other vegetation such as deodar, poplar, fir, willow, walnut, maple, horse chestnut, and Robinia trees can also be found here.

As you go up, you will also come across junipers and rhododendrons trees that are worth watching. In short, it won’t be wrong to say that the sanctuary is home to an array of exotic species of trees that make it an absolute delight of nature.

Fauna of Manali Wildlife Sanctuary

Coming to the faunal species living in the Manali Wildlife Sanctuary, you can easily spot the Kolkass Pheasant due to certain markings and patches it carries on the body. Some of the other notable bird species here are Snow Pigeons, Treecreepers, Green-Backed Tit, Western Tragopan, Kingfisher, Chakor, Himalayan Monal, Rugous-Bellied Niltava, Bar Throated Minla, Himalayan Snowcock, and Snow Partridge.

Talking about animals, this reserve forest provides shelter to a variety of animals that are commonly spotted by tourists. These include Himalayan Palm Civet, Kashmiri Flying Squirrel, Flying Fox, Himalayan Black Bear, Barking Deer, and Himalayan Yellow-throated Marten. There are also many mammals along with reptiles that make this place a complete shed for all kinds of species.

Entry Fee and Timings of Manali Wildlife Sanctuary

The entry fee to visit the Manali Wildlife Sanctuary is INR 10 per person. It welcomes its visitors from 9:00 AM to 6:00 PM on all days and the recommended exploration time is 2-3 hours.

Best Time to Visit Manali Wildlife Sanctuary

The winter season i.e., from October to February is considered an ideal time to visit the Manali Wildlife Sanctuary. At this time of the year, the overall weather remains pleasant and the mountains are covered in snow, making it a delightful treat for tourists of all ages.

However, if you’re someone who wants to try trekking to add some fun and adventure to their visit to this sanctuary, then the warmer months of May and June are the best. This is the time when you can also enjoy camping for a fun-filled experience.

How to Reach Manali Wildlife Sanctuary?

Since the Manali Wildlife Sanctuary is located at a distance of only 2 km from the center of Manali, it can be easily accessed by locals as well as tourists via local transportation. You can either enjoy an auto-rickshaw ride or choose to travel on a bus to explore the popular sightseeing places. And now, the following are the different ways to go to Manali:

By Air: The nearest domestic airport to Manali is the Bhuntar Airport and it is approximately 50 km away. For foreign travelers, the Indira Gandhi International Airport is the most feasible option for tourists to fly from anywhere in the world to Delhi. Outside the airport, you’ll find numerous options to reach Manali in your comfort.

By Train: Another convenient way is to catch a train to the Joginder Nagar Railway Station in Himachal Pradesh, India. In case you’re coming from a place that doesn’t ply train service to this railway head, you can board a train to Chandigarh Railway Station (310 km) or Ambala Railway Station (300 km).

By Road: There are many public and private buses that operate on a regular basis from various cities of India such as Shimla, Chandigarh, Delhi, Dharamshala, Leh, etc., to Manali at pocket-friendly prices.
